Research

We conduct experimental research with children at both local schools and at dependency court. We conduct observational research with forensic interview and court transcripts.

USC Child Interviewing Seminar

Dr. Lyon teaches a Child Interviewing Seminar offered to law students, undergraduates, and practitioners at the USC Gould School of Law. This is a 13-week course held every Friday 10am – 12pm in the Spring and Fall semesters. Biweekly Case Review

In Dr. Lyon’s peer-review webcast, we’ll webcast and review an anonymized forensic interview conducted by us or other interview groups. The livestreams typically take place every other Friday at 11:00 am PST and end at 12:00 pm PST—we’ll send you a password protected link that you can watch live, or that you can watch archived at a later time. Forensic Interviews

When requested by LA county dependency courts, we conduct forensic interviews with alleged child victims of sexual abuse. We follow the Ten Step Investigative Interview protocol. To schedule a forensic interview with us, call us at (213) 973-3909 or email us at ChildInterviewingLab@law.usc.edu
